The old city of Hyderabad on the road to development

Hyderabad: Narrow roads and traffic congestion can soon become something from the past because many areas in the old city are expected to be new sports with a wide road and new buildings, thanks to widening large roads and repairs that are happening on the flyover and intersection taken by Greater Hyderabad Municipal Corporation (GHMC).
According to Civic’s body officials, local elected representatives came with a new proposal to expand the road in their jurisdiction.
GHM officials said that around 20 roads were widened recently and 22 road work was taken in the past two years, especially in the constituency of Chandrayangutta and Charminar.
Road work is being carried out with a variety of stretches, including Himmatpura to Fateh Darwaza, Doodhbowli to Vazeer Ali, Riyasatnagar Road, Azha Khan Mosque to Daira Mir Momin, Tippu Khan Mosque to Purani Haveli (Cheta Bazar), Rakhapuram Road and Azeem Hotel to the Gate Church.
The city administration department has also provided sanctions for flyovers such as Bahadurpura Flyover, Road-Over-Bridge, Flyover near Owafisi Hospital and works at Zohrabee Dargah Junction.
Work is ongoing.
Officials said that the work of the first major road widening in the old city was taken on the charm for falaknuma stretching, which was expanded to 100 to 40 feet and more than 300 properties were obtained.
Because of the rigid resilience of local residents and property, it took five years to complete the project.
“Hyderabad MP Asaduddin Owaisa has submitted a proposal to GHMC to widen the road in the area including Charminar, Chandrayangutta, Karwan, Goshamahal, Malakpet, Bahadurpura, Yakutpura, Nampally and Secundalabad.
However, the corporation has not taken all projects due to lack of funds,” Syed Aminul Hasan Jafri , Aimim MLC, to Toi.
The Head of the GHMC City Planner Devender Reddy said that the local population, who had previously been hesitant to release their property, has now given their approval for road expansion work after seeing growth in other parts of the city.
Two roads-Himmatpura and Doodhbowli – have been declared a commercial road by the government, which means that the main commercial buildings such as shopping centers can be built on these streets.
City planning officials said that because road widening increases property value and commercial value, property owners are now looking for expansion of roads.
However, many residents accused GHM taking too long to put the way and not shift utilities such as electricity poles and water pipes immediately during the expansion process.
“Even though the results of the expansion of the road have been taken on many stretches, the problem survives as property and destroys it for widening roads, GHMC postpones compensation to property owners,” Jafri said.
